What is a Marketing Funnel?
A marketing funnel is a tactical structure utilized to envision and assist the customer journey from initial awareness to last purchase, classifying customers into unique stages: the top of the funnel (ToFu), middle of the funnel (MoFu), and bottom of the funnel (BoFu). This structure assists in comprehending consumer experience at each stage.

This design enables services to understand how to engage customers through targeted marketing methods at each phase, assisting in a seamless shift towards sales conversion and client relationships. How to Measure the Success of Your Marketing Funnel
Measuring the success of a marketing funnel is vital for comprehending its effectiveness and identifying areas for enhancement. This can be accomplished through making use of different crucial efficiency signs (KPIs), consisting of conversion rates, client lifetime value, and return on investment.

By analyzing these metrics, services can evaluate the efficiency of each stage of the funnel in interesting and converting leads. This evaluation helps with data-driven decision-making, ultimately enhancing marketing techniques and enhancing future campaigns.

Conversion Rates
Conversion rates function as a vital metric for evaluating the effectiveness of a marketing funnel, as they reflect the portion of leads that successfully advance from one stage to the next, ultimately leading to a purchase. High conversion rates indicate that marketing methods effectively engage potential customers and satisfy their requirements, whereas low rates might reveal locations in the funnel that need improvement.

To precisely compute conversion rates at each stage, it is necessary to compare the overall variety of visitors or leads at the beginning of the funnel with those who effectively progress through the subsequent stages.

Specify each stage: awareness, consideration, and decision-making.
Track the number of leads getting in each stage and compare these figures to those that advance further.
Make use of tools such as Google Analytics to obtain comprehensive insights.

Client Lifetime Worth
Client life time value (CLV) is an important metric that quantifies the total revenue a company can anticipate from a single client throughout their relationship. This metric offers valuable insights into the long-term effectiveness of the marketing funnel. By comprehending CLV, organizations can more effectively evaluate their marketing strategies, allocate resources carefully, and align their efforts with overarching business goals.

Determining CLV entails several steps, including determining the typical purchase value, the purchase frequency, and the anticipated customer life-span. The formula commonly used is as follows:

CLV = Average Purchase Worth �- Purchase Frequency �- Client Life Expectancy
This metric is necessary for evaluating marketing performance, as it provides an estimate of the revenue generated per consumer, significantly influencing budgeting choices and marketing methods.

Roi
Return on investment (ROI) is a critical metric for evaluating the monetary success of a marketing funnel, as it shows the efficiency of marketing expenditures in creating revenue. By examining ROI, companies can determine which marketing channels and strategies supply the greatest returns, thus optimizing resource allotment and notifying future marketing decisions.

To properly determine ROI, companies typically use the formula: ROI = (Net Profit/ Expense of Investment) x 100%. This formula allows online marketers to measure the worth generated from their campaigns relative to the expenses sustained.

For example, if a business releases a social networks project with an expenditure of $10,000 that results in $50,000 in sales, the ROI would be 400%.
